private void btnAlterarPro_Click(object sender, EventArgs e) { if ((txtCodigoPro.Text == "") || (txtNomePro.Text == "") || (comCategoriaPro.Text == "") || (txtFornecedorPro.Text == "") || (txtPreForPro.Text == "") || (txtPreRevPro.Text == "") || (txtQuantPro.Text == "")) { MessageBox.Show("Selecione um item na tela de pesquisa para alterar!"); } else { Construtor mo = new Construtor(); DAL da = new DAL(); mo.NomePro = Convert.ToString(txtNomePro.Text); mo.CategoriaPro = Convert.ToString(comCategoriaPro.Text); mo.FornecedorPro = Convert.ToString(txtFornecedorPro.Text); Decimal.Parse(mo.PrecoFornPro = Convert.ToString(txtPreForPro.Text)); Decimal.Parse(mo.PrecoRevPro = Convert.ToString(txtPreRevPro.Text)); mo.QuantidadePro = Convert.ToString(txtQuantPro.Text); if (MessageBox.Show("VocĂȘ realmente deseja ALTERAR este item?", "Sim", MessageBoxButtons.YesNo, MessageBoxIcon.Question) == System.Windows.Forms.DialogResult.Yes) { da.Alterar(mo); txtCodigoPro.Text = ""; txtNomePro.Text = ""; comCategoriaPro.Text = ""; txtFornecedorPro.Text = ""; txtPreForPro.Text = ""; txtPreRevPro.Text = ""; txtQuantPro.Text = ""; MessageBox.Show("Produto alterado com sucesso"); } } }
private void btnExcluirPro_Click(object sender, EventArgs e) { if ((txtCodigoPro.Text == "") || (txtNomePro.Text == "") || (comCategoriaPro.Text == "") || (txtFornecedorPro.Text == "") || (txtPreForPro.Text == "") || (txtPreRevPro.Text == "") || (txtQuantPro.Text == "")) { MessageBox.Show("Selecione um item na tela de pesquisa para excluir!"); } else { Construtor mo = new Construtor(); DAL da = new DAL(); mo.idProduto = Convert.ToInt16(txtCodigoPro.Text); mo.NomePro = txtNomePro.Text; mo.CategoriaPro = comCategoriaPro.Text; mo.FornecedorPro = txtFornecedorPro.Text; mo.PrecoFornPro = txtPreForPro.Text; mo.PrecoRevPro = txtPreRevPro.Text; mo.QuantidadePro = txtQuantPro.Text; if (MessageBox.Show("VocĂȘ realmente deseja EXCLUIR este item?", "Sim", MessageBoxButtons.YesNo, MessageBoxIcon.Question) == System.Windows.Forms.DialogResult.Yes) { da.Excluir(mo); txtCodigoPro.Text = ""; txtNomePro.Text = ""; comCategoriaPro.Text = ""; txtFornecedorPro.Text = ""; txtPreForPro.Text = ""; txtPreRevPro.Text = ""; txtQuantPro.Text = ""; MessageBox.Show("Excluido com sucesso!"); } } }
public void Excluir(Construtor mo) { String caminhobd = @"Data Source=(localdb)\MSSQLLocalDB;Initial Catalog=Market;Integrated Security=True;"; try { SqlConnection con = new SqlConnection(caminhobd); con.Open(); string exclui = "DELETE FROM Produtos WHERE idProdutos='" + mo.idProduto + "';"; SqlCommand command = new SqlCommand(exclui, con); SqlDataReader myreader; myreader = command.ExecuteReader(); } catch (Exception ex) { throw new Exception("Erro de comandos " + ex.Message); } }
public void Alterar(Construtor mo) { String caminhobd = @"Data Source=(localdb)\MSSQLLocalDB;Initial Catalog=Market;Integrated Security=True;"; try { SqlConnection con = new SqlConnection(caminhobd); con.Open(); string altera = "update Produtos set NomePro='" + mo.NomePro + "' ,CategoriaPro='" + mo.CategoriaPro + "',FornecedorPro='" + mo.FornecedorPro + "',PrecoFornPro='" + mo.PrecoFornPro + "',PrecoRevPro='" + mo.PrecoRevPro + "',QuantidadePro='" + mo.QuantidadePro + "' WHERE idProdutos='" + mo.idProduto + "';"; SqlCommand command = new SqlCommand(altera, con); SqlDataReader myreader; myreader = command.ExecuteReader(); } catch (Exception ex) { throw new Exception("Erro de comandos " + ex.Message); } }
public void Adicionar(Construtor mo) { String caminhobd = @"Data Source=(localdb)\MSSQLLocalDB;Initial Catalog=Market;Integrated Security=True;"; try { SqlConnection con = new SqlConnection(caminhobd); con.Open(); string Adicionar = "insert into Produtos(NomePro,CategoriaPro,FornecedorPro,PrecoFornPro,PrecoRevPro,QuantidadePro)" + "values ('" + mo.NomePro + "','" + mo.CategoriaPro + "','" + mo.FornecedorPro + "','" + mo.PrecoFornPro + "','" + mo.PrecoRevPro + "','" + mo.QuantidadePro + "')"; SqlCommand command = new SqlCommand(Adicionar, con); SqlDataReader myreader; myreader = command.ExecuteReader(); } catch (Exception ex) { throw new Exception("Erro de comandos " + ex.Message); } }
private void btnAdicionarPro_Click(object sender, EventArgs e) { if ((txtNomePro.Text == "") || (comCategoriaPro.Text == "") || (txtFornecedorPro.Text == "") || (txtPreForPro.Text == "") || (txtPreRevPro.Text == "") || (txtQuantPro.Text == "")) { MessageBox.Show("Preencha TODOS os campos!"); } else { Construtor mo = new Construtor(); DAL da = new DAL(); mo.NomePro = Convert.ToString(txtNomePro.Text); mo.CategoriaPro = Convert.ToString(comCategoriaPro.Text); mo.FornecedorPro = Convert.ToString(txtFornecedorPro.Text); Decimal.Parse(mo.PrecoFornPro = Convert.ToString(txtPreForPro.Text)); Decimal.Parse(mo.PrecoRevPro = Convert.ToString(txtPreRevPro.Text)); Convert.ToInt16(mo.QuantidadePro = Convert.ToString(txtQuantPro.Text)); da.Adicionar(mo); MessageBox.Show("Produto cadastrado com sucesso"); } }
internal void Altera(Construtor mo) { throw new NotImplementedException(); }